WebMar 1, 2024 · Toxoplasmosis can be devastating to the fetus, in both humans and animals; it is an important cause of abortion in sheep and goats. Zoo animals are particularly susceptible to clinical toxoplasmosis because of stress of captivity and proximity to felids.
